Combined STN/SNr-DBS for the Treatment of Refractory Gait Disorders in Parkinson's Disease

Summary

12 patients with idiopathic Parkinson's disease and refractory gait disturbances under best individual subthalamic nucleus stimulation and dopaminergic medication will be included into this randomised double-blind cross-over two-armed clinical trial. The treatment consists of two different stimulation settings using (i) conventional stimulation of the subthalamic nucleus \[STNmono\] and (ii) combined stimulation of distant electrode contacts located in the subthalamic nucleus and caudal border zone of STN and substantia nigra pars reticulata \[STN+SNr\].

Detailed description

A composite 'axial score' including the major clinical and anamnestic items on gait, posture and balance function from UPDRSII (items 13-15) and UPDRS III (items 27-31) constitutes the primary outcome measure. Secondary outcome measures include specified clinical and anamnestic assessments on freezing of gait, balance, quality of life, non-motor symptoms, impulsivity, impulse control and neuropsychiatric symptoms. The aim of the present trial is to investigate the efficacy and safety of combined stimulation on subthalamic and nigral electrode contacts \[STN+SNr\] in refractory hypokinetic gait disturbances compared with \[STNmono\] (active comparator). The results will clarify, whether the combined \[STN+SNr\] stimulation improves otherwise refractory gait disturbances in PD.

DEVICEdeep brain stimulation (ACTIVA PC, Medtronic)High frequent deep brain stimulation with variable (best individual) stimulation on subthalamic contacts and standard parameters on nigral contacts (125 Hz, 60µs, best individual amplitude)
